Am I the only one who doesn't 'hate' the loop fixtures ??

Don't think there are enough games as it is, losing 3 home attendances & a further 20% of Sky money - WTF ??

Would support CC not being seeded so soon, surely that would give more non SL teams a chance of a big crowd & some steady openers to the season, added bonus of some SL clashes making the tournament less predictable.

I would add a team such as Toulouse but apparently the other clubs aren't prepared to share the Sky Money ??

Interesting that the IMG report ranted about the importance of London, Hmmm - been existence 40 years, CC Final, several years in SL, probably dozens of venues & NEVER come close to establishing an identity or local fanbase. They must have some magic pixie dust methinks.
